What is iOS 27 and how does it change the iPhone experience?

Apple has officially unveiled the new features coming to compatible iPhones running iOS 27 later this year, introducing major Apple Intelligence upgrades, changes to Siri, parental controls enhancements and improvements across core iPhone apps. The first developer beta of iOS 27 is available today. A public beta will be available in July. As usual, the software will then go through several months of testing before its full public release in the fall. Apple typically launches new versions of iOS in September, often around the second week. This timing makes Monday, September 14 a likely release date based on past patterns.

iOS 27 will be supported on every iPhone all the way back to iPhone 11, though some Apple Intelligence and Siri related features will only be available on newer iPhones. The operating system also introduces refined interface elements that prioritize clarity and accessibility. Liquid Glass refinements improve readability through more uniform refraction and adjusted contrast levels. A new slider allows users to customize the visual intensity from ultraclear to fully tinted. These adjustments ensure that the interface remains functional across various lighting conditions. The redesign extends to icons, toolbars, and window shapes, creating a more polished visual experience that aligns with modern design standards.

How does the updated Siri AI function across devices?

Siri AI serves as the updated name for Apple’s Apple Intelligence-powered assistant. Apple says Siri AI is more personal and conversational than the current version of Siri, with the ability to answer open-ended questions, understand personal context from messages, emails, photos and notes, recognise what’s on screen and draw on information from the web to provide up-to-date answers. This shift moves the assistant away from rigid command structures toward fluid dialogue.

Siri AI will also gain a dedicated app that lets users revisit previous conversations, pin important chats and continue conversations across all Apple devices via iCloud syncing. Apple says all cloud processing is designed with privacy and security in mind. There will also be a new, more natural and expressive Siri voice, alongside controls that allow users to adjust pace and expressiveness to their preferences. The voice customisation feature will require iPhone 17 Pro, iPhone Air, or newer.

New Siri features include personal context and app actions, onscreen and visual intelligence, and upgraded dictation and writing capabilities. The assistant can now draw on personal context to help users find information stored across their devices, including old photos, emails, notes and messages. Apple says Siri AI will also be capable of taking actions within apps such as Messages, Music and Reminders, allowing users to do things like edit a recently sent message or add a song to a playlist using natural language.

On iPhone, Siri AI’s capabilities will extend to the Camera app through a new Siri mode. Users will be able to show Siri what they see through the camera and ask questions or perform actions based on what’s in front of them. Apple says Siri AI will feature more natural and expressive voices, with compatible devices offering controls to adjust pace and expressiveness. Dictation will also get a major upgrade, with improved speech recognition, automatic punctuation, capitalisation and formatting, allowing users to speak more naturally while Siri converts their words into text.

What improvements define the new parental control framework?

There are lots of improvements coming to parental controls, including new time allowances for entertainments, games, and social media, and new schedule tools for different times of day or days of the week. This includes new features like an expansion of the existing “ask to buy” feature for apps to websites. Before a child can view a new website, they’ll have to ask for permission. Ask to Browse will expand the current Ask to Buy feature to the web. Apple says children will need to request permission before visiting new websites, and parents can review requests in Messages before approving.

Communication Safety will continue to help protect children from viewing or sharing nudity in Messages, FaceTime and other apps. Apple says it will also intervene before children see gore or violent content in shared images and videos. Parents will be able to set Time Allowances across categories such as Entertainment, Games and Social Media. Recommendations are based on a child’s age combined with guidance from clinical and child development experts. Schedules let parents choose which apps are available at different times or on different days.

Screen Time will get a redesigned interface with an at-a-glance view of average device usage and most-used apps. Apple says parents can quickly limit or extend access in the moment. Apple says child accounts remain central to age-appropriate protections. Parents can manage app access, web access, communication permissions and Screen Time settings. Apple says it is working with the American Academy of Pediatrics to adapt its Family Media Plan.

How does iOS 27 address performance and accessibility?

Alongside the headline AI features, Apple says iOS 27 will include a wide range of under-the-hood improvements designed to make iPhones faster and more responsive. The company has updated core technologies including display performance, processing efficiency and wireless connectivity. According to Apple, apps will launch faster in iOS 27, AirDrop and external drive transfers will be quicker, and photos will be added to users’ libraries more rapidly. Apple has also improved network performance and introduced a more powerful system-wide search index to help users find information more quickly.

The company says it has addressed dozens of common user frustrations across iOS, focusing on refinements that improve everyday performance and responsiveness throughout the operating system. Accessibility features will be smarter and more intuitive in iOS 27. VoiceOver will get richer image descriptions and better understanding of onscreen content. Live Recognition will let users press the Action button to ask questions about their surroundings and receive detailed responses. Voice Control will become more intuitive, allowing users to describe onscreen buttons and controls rather than remembering exact labels or numbers.

Accessibility Reader will be able to handle more complex source material and provide summaries and translation. Which devices support the update and when will it arrive?

According to Apple, iOS 27 will support iPhones back to iPhone 11, though some Apple Intelligence and Siri AI features will require newer Apple Intelligence-enabled devices. There was an expectation that the iPhone 11 would miss out on iOS 27 after leaker ‘Instant Digital’, claimed in a Weibo post that the iPhone 11, iPhone 11 Pro and 11 Pro Max (launched in 2019) and the iPhone SE 2 (launched in 2020) would not be able to run iOS 27. Lucky for those iPhone users, that is not the case and the iPhone 11 gets coverage for a while longer.

However, the lifespan of the iPhone 11 is limited, as we explain in our guide to how long Apple supports iPhones, the iPhone 11 Pro and 11 Max have already been relegated to the Vintage iPhone list by Apple. That leaves us with a compatibility list that looks like this: iPhone 17, 17 Pro / 17 Pro Max (launched in 2025), iPhone Air (launched in 2025), iPhone 16e (launched in 2025), iPhone 16 / 16 Plus and iPhone 16 Pro / 16 Pro Max (launched in 2024), iPhone 15 / 15 Plus and iPhone 15 Pro / 15 Pro Max (launched in 2023).

The list continues with iPhone 14 / 14 Plus / 14 Pro / 14 Pro Max (launched in 2022), iPhone SE 3 (launched in 2022), iPhone 13 / 13 mini / 13 Pro / 13 Pro Max (launched in 2021), iPhone 12 / 12 mini / 12 Pro / 12 Pro Max (launched in 2020), iPhone SE 2 (launched in 20120), and iPhone 11 / 11 mini / 11 Pro / 11 Pro Max (launched in 2019). The iPhone 15 and older will not be able to take advantage of any Apple Intelligence features, as is currently the case.

First developer beta: June 8, 2026. First public beta: July 2026. Final version: September 2026. Apple showcased iOS 27 during its WWDC keynote on June 8, 2026. The official version of iOS 27 will not be available to install on compatible iPhones until later in 2026. Apple usually releases the iOS update during the second week of September, so Monday, September 14, is our guess as to when iOS 27 becomes available to everyone. You don’t have to wait until then though.

Following the keynote the developer beta of iOS 27 was made available. Apple confirmed it will release the first public beta in July.
